Critical RCE bug in VMware vCenter Server now exploited in attacks

November 18, 2024 at 02:00PM Broadcom has warned that two VMware vCenter Server vulnerabilities, CVE-2024-38812 (a critical remote code execution flaw) and CVE-2024-38813 (a privilege escalation flaw), are being actively exploited. Patch Issued for Critical VMware vCenter Flaw Allowing Remote Code Execution

September 18, 2024 at 01:57AM Broadcom released updates to fix a critical security flaw in VMware vCenter Server, allowing possible remote code execution. Two similar flaws were also addressed, as well as a privilege escalation flaw. The flaws were discovered during a cybersecurity competition in June 2024 and have been fixed in various versions.
